A seven-month evening program designed by professionals in the field to provide the knowledge and hands-on experience necessary to work as an entry-level electrical maintenance technician in industry. Extensive hands-on training is provided with an emphasis on troubleshooting.
JOB TITLES AT COURSE COMPLETION
- Industrial Electrician
- Maintenance Electrician

Industrial Electrical Technician Certificate, WDC Certificate
COURSE | COURSE NUMBER | CONTACT HOURS | CREDIT HOURS | COURSE FEE |
Machine Shop Math* A course that reviews basic mathematical skills used in the maintenance trades. Topics include: decimals, fractions, percent’s, ratios, proportions, roots, and powers; basic algebra; and basic trigonometry. | MMC 105 | 15 | 1 | $368.00 |
Industrial Electricity* A course on fundamental concepts and safe maintenance techniques used when working with electrical devices and applications. | TEM 120 | 46 | 2.5 | $1,131.00 |
Electrical Power Systems A course on concepts and skills for working with modern power distribution systems. Topics include: transformers, circuit protection, 1-line diagrams, grounding, switch gears, and electrical safety. | TEM 150 | 15 | 1 | $368.00 |
Electrical Ladder Diagrams A course on concepts and skills needed to interpret electrical prints and construct electrical ladder diagrams. | TEM 140 | 15 | 1 | $368.00 |
Sensors for Industrial Control Systems A course for maintenance personnel covering selection, installation, and troubleshooting of discrete and analog sensors commonly found in manufacturing operations. Topics include: limit switches, pressure switches, proximity switches, photo eye sensors, process sensors with analog outputs, and motion sensors. | TEM 170 | 15 | 1 | $368.00 |
Motor Control Systems A course on operation, installation, basic programming, and troubleshooting of programmable logic controllers (PLCs) using Allen Bradley SLC-500 and CompactLogix PLCs. | TEM 160 | 46 | 2.5 | $1,131.00 |
Programmable Logic Controllers I A course on operation, installation, basic programming, and troubleshooting of programmable logic controllers (PLCs) using Allen Bradley SLC-500 and CompactLogix PLCs. | TEM 180 | 46 | 2.5 | $1,131.00 |
Industrial Electrical Troubleshooting A course on systematic approaches for troubleshooting electrical equipment used in industry. | TEM 190 | 46 | 2.5 | $1,131.00 |
TOTAL: | 244 | 14 | $5,996.00 |
